NARUC Finalizes Report on Cooperative Federalism

The National Association of Regulatory Utility Commissioners' (NARUC) Federalism Task Force last week released its final report on "Cooperative Federalism and Telecom in the 21st Century, which is expected to be voted on at the group's November Annual Meeting.  

COMPTEL is particularly encouraged by the Task Force's recognition of the states' role in arbitrating interconnection agreements and its acknowledgement that the interconnection provisions of the Act do not depend on the technology used by the interconnecting parties. We also are pleased that the report encourages states to monitor the state of competition, as this is critical in evaluating the effect of the FCC's last mile policies and the need for modernizing them in order to enable a wholesale market that ensures and further enhances competition.

FCC Releases Order and FNPRM in IP Captioned Service

On August 26, the FCC released a report and order and FNPRM on the misuse of IP captioned telephone service (CTS). Earlier this year the Commission had implemented interim reform as a result of the increased participation in this program and the financial impact of the sudden increase in the demand on the Fund. This order makes permanent and amends, in part, those interim changes. The Commission also is seeking to implement further reforms for IP CTS, including the rate methodology for reimbursement of providers that could possibly lead to reduced rates for this program. Comments will be due 45 days after the notice is published in the Federal Register.
 
FCC WCB Public Notice Details Information
to Be Collected in Reformed Form 477
On August 26, the FCC's Wireline Competition Bureau released a public notice that lists the information to be collected in the reformed Form 477 that will not be in effect until Paperwork Reduction Act approval has been met. The notice states that the FCC will file for such approval with the Office of Management and Budget, and the public will have an opportunity to comment on the burden of the data collection at that time. The FCC anticipates that its first collection of the revised Form 477 data will take place in September 2014, for data as of June 30, 2014.  
 
FCC Seeks Further Comment on Cramming Proceeding
On August 27, the FCC's Consumer and Governmental Affairs Bureau released a public notice seeking further comment on the Commission's open cramming proceeding. The notice notes the recent developments in this area, including several wireline companies' commitments to eliminate the practice of permitting third-party charges on consumer bills and the increase of cramming complaints for mobile service consumers.  The PN requests comments and replies on these recent developments, as well as a refreshing of the record of the FCC's outstanding Further Notice from last year in this proceeding. Comments will be due 45 days after the notice is published in the Federal Register.
